The prayers that make up the rosary are organized into sets of ten Hail Marys, called decades. Each decade is preceded by a Lord's Prayer and followed by a Glory Be. During the recitation of each set, one of the mysteries of the Rosary is evoked, which recalls the events of the life of Jesus and Mary. Five decades are recited by rosary. Other prayers are sometimes added before or after each decade. Rosary beads are an aid in saying these prayers in the proper sequence.

The rosary is started on the short strand:

The sign of the cross on the crucifix;
The prayer "O Lord, open my lips; O God, come to my aid; O Lord, hasten to help me", always on the crucifix;
The creed of the apostles, still on the crucifix;
The Lord's Prayer to the First Great Pearl (for the intentions of the pope and the needs of the Church);
Hail Mary on each of the following three beads (for the three theological virtues: faith, hope and charity); and
The Glory Be on the next big pearl.
The Decades Prayer then follows, repeating this cycle for each mystery:

Announce the mystery.
The Lord's Prayer on the large pearl;
The Ave Maria on each of the ten adjacent small beads;
The Glory Be on the space before the next big bead; and
To conclude:

The Salve Regina;
The Loreto Litanies;
Any other intention; and
The sign of the cross

The Rosary Mysteries are meditations on episodes in the life and death of Jesus from the Annunciation to the Ascension and beyond, called the Joyful (or Happy) Mysteries, Sorrowful Mysteries and Glorious Mysteries. Each of these mysteries contemplates five different stages of the life of Christ.

The 15 promises fall into the category of "private revelation" and as such constitute a pious tradition that a person is free to believe or not to believe.

Whoever serves me faithfully by reciting the Rosary will receive signal graces.
I promise my special protection and the greatest graces to all who will recite the Rosary.
The rosary will be a powerful armor against hell, it will destroy vice, diminish sin and overcome heresies.
It will make virtue and good works prosper; he will obtain for souls the abundant mercy of God; he will withdraw the hearts of men from the love of the world and its vanities and will urge them to desire eternal things. Oh, that souls will be sanctified by this means.
The soul that commends me by reciting the rosary will not perish.
Whoever recite the Rosary with devotion, applying themselves to the consideration of its sacred mysteries, will never be defeated and will never be overwhelmed by misfortune. God will not chastise him in his justice, he will not perish by an unannounced death (unprepared for heaven). The sinner must convert. The righteous will grow in grace and become worthy of eternal life.
Anyone who has a true devotion to the Rosary will not die without the sacraments of the Church.
Those who are faithful to recite the Rosary will have, during their life and at their death, the light of God and the fullness of his graces; at the time of death, they will participate in the merits of the saints in paradise.
I will deliver from purgatory those who have been consecrated to the Rosary.
